Physical Activity Reduces Gout Risk in Hyperuricemia Patients, Says Machine Learning Study
Using machine learning models researchers have found in a new study that increased physical activity and reduced sedentary time significantly lower the risk of developing gout in individuals with hyperuricemia.
Individuals with hyperuricemia (HUA) are widely recognized as being at increased risk for gout.
This study aimed to investigate how physical activity (PA) duration and sedentary duration impact gout risk in individuals with HUA and to develop predictive models to assess their risk of developing gout.
They retrospectively collected clinical characteristics of 8057 individuals with HUA from the National Health and Nutrition Examination Survey (NHANES) consortium for the period 2007–2018. By developing and comparing four classic machine learning algorithms, the best-performing Random Forest (RF) model was selected and combined with the SHAP interpreting algorithm to analyze the dose–response relationship between PA duration, sedentary time, and gout risk. Additionally, the RF model was used to identify the most critical factors influencing gout risk and to develop a free online tool for predicting gout risk in HUA individuals.
